δημιό-πρᾱτα · dēmio-prata — LSJ

goods seized by public authority, and put up for sale

goods seized by public authority, and put up for sale, Ar. V. 659, Poll. 10.96, Ath. 11.476e, Phalar. Ep. 95; περὶ τῶν δ. πρὸς εὐθίαν, title of speech by Lys.
